Download Intellij Rider

0 views
Skip to first unread message

Teodolinda Mattson

unread,
Apr 24, 2024, 1:18:08 AM4/24/24
to semjucamno

Descargar IntelliJ Rider: El Cross-Platform . NET IDE

Si usted está buscando un rápido, potente y multiplataforma . NET IDE, es posible que desee echa un vistazo a IntelliJ Rider. En este artículo, explicaremos qué es IntelliJ Rider, qué características y beneficios ofrece, cómo descargarlo e instalarlo, y cómo comenzar con él.

Qué es IntelliJ Rider?

IntelliJ Rider es un cross-platform . NET IDE desarrollado por JetBrains, la compañía detrás de herramientas populares como ReSharper, WebStorm y PyCharm. Se basa en la plataforma IntelliJ y ReSharper, lo que significa que hereda muchas de las características y capacidades de estos productos.

download intellij rider


Descargar zip https://t.co/gDeL9sTao9



IntelliJ Rider admite muchos tipos de proyectos . NET, como . NET Framework, . NET Core, Mono, Unity, Xamarin, ASP.NET y ASP.NET Core. Puedes usarlo para desarrollar una amplia gama de aplicaciones, desde escritorio y web hasta móviles y juegos.

Características y beneficios de IntelliJ Rider

IntelliJ Rider tiene mucho que ofrecer a los desarrolladores de . NET. Estas son algunas de las principales características y beneficios que puedes disfrutar con este IDE:

Análisis y edición de código

IntelliJ Rider proporciona más de 2.200 inspecciones de código en vivo que le ayudan a detectar y corregir errores, olores de código, problemas de rendimiento y más. También ofrece cientos de soluciones rápidas y acciones de contexto que le permiten aplicar cambios a su código con un solo clic o acceso directo.

El editor de código en IntelliJ Rider es rico e inteligente. Admite diferentes tipos de finalización de código, plantillas de código, inserción automática de llaves y directivas de importación, información rápida sobre herramientas, iconos de canal para la navegación y mucho más.

Refactorizaciones y acciones de contexto

Pruebas y depuración de unidades

IntelliJ Rider te ayuda a ejecutar y depurar pruebas de unidades basadas en NUnit, xUnit.net o MSTest. Puede explorar las pruebas, agruparlas de diferentes maneras, dividirlas en sesiones individuales, ver la salida de la prueba y navegar hacia el código fuente desde las trazas de la pila.

El depurador de IntelliJ Rider funciona con . NET Framework, Mono y . NET Core. Le permite establecer puntos de interrupción, ver variables, evaluar expresiones, ejecutar el cursor, pasar a líneas de código o más.

Base de datos y soporte SQL

IntelliJ Rider te permite trabajar con SQL y bases de datos sin salir del IDE. Puede conectarse a bases de datos, editar esquemas y datos de tablas, ejecutar consultas e incluso analizar esquemas con diagramas UML. También puede usar el editor SQL integrado para escribir y ejecutar instrucciones SQL con finalización de código, resaltado de sintaxis, formato, refactorización y otras características.

Desarrollo de front-end

IntelliJ Rider también admite el desarrollo front-end con JavaScript, TypeScript, HTML , CSS , Sass , Angular , React , Vue.js , Node.js , npm , webpack , gulp , grunt , bower , yarn , eslint , tslint , stylelint karma , mocha chai , sinon , ractor , cypress, puppeteer , storybook , etc. Puede aprovechar las características que WebStorm proporciona para estas tecnologías, como refactores, finalización de código, análisis de código, depuración, pruebas y más.

Cómo descargar e instalar IntelliJ Rider

Si está interesado en probar IntelliJ Rider, puede descargarlo e instalarlo fácilmente. Estos son los pasos que debe seguir:

Requisitos del sistema

Antes de descargar IntelliJ Rider, asegúrese de que su sistema cumple con los requisitos mínimos. Necesita tener:

    • Un sistema operativo de 64 bits: Windows 10/8/7, macOS 10.13 o superior, o Linux (cualquier distribución que soporte .NET Core 3.1)
    • Un procesador de 64 bits con soporte SSE4.2
    • Al menos 2,5 GB de espacio en disco (se recomienda 5 GB)
    • Una resolución de pantalla de al menos 1024x768 píxeles
    • A . NET SDK instalado (versión 5.0 o superior)

    Opciones de descarga

    Puede descargar IntelliJ Rider desde el sitio web oficial: https://www.jetbrains.com/rider/download/. Puede elegir entre diferentes opciones:

      • La última versión estable: Esta es la opción más recomendada para la mayoría de los usuarios. Contiene las últimas características y correcciones de errores.
      • El programa de acceso temprano (EAP) construir: Esta es una versión de vista previa que contiene las nuevas características y mejoras, pero también puede tener algunos problemas y errores. Puede usarlo para probar los últimos desarrollos y proporcionar comentarios a JetBrains.
      • La aplicación caja de herramientas: Esta es una herramienta conveniente que le permite administrar todos sus productos JetBrains desde un solo lugar. Puede usarlo para instalar, actualizar o desinstalar IntelliJ Rider y otras herramientas JetBrains.

      Pasos de instalación

      Una vez que haya descargado el instalador para su sistema operativo, puede ejecutarlo para iniciar el proceso de instalación. Los pasos pueden variar ligeramente dependiendo de su sistema operativo, pero generalmente son simples y sencillos. Solo tienes que seguir las instrucciones en la pantalla y elegir las opciones que se adapten a tus preferencias.

      Algunas de las opciones que puedes personalizar son:

        • El directorio de instalación: Puede elegir dónde instalar IntelliJ Rider en su sistema.
        • El escritorio y el menú de inicio atajos: Usted puede elegir si desea crear accesos directos para un fácil acceso a IntelliJ Rider.
        • Las asociaciones de archivos: Puede elegir qué tipos de archivos asociar con IntelliJ Rider, para que pueda abrirlos con el IDE por defecto.
        • Los scripts de shell: Puede elegir si desea generar scripts de shell para iniciar IntelliJ Rider desde la línea de comandos.

        Activación de licencia

        Después de haber instalado IntelliJ Rider, debe activarlo con una clave de licencia. Puede obtener una clave de licencia de diferentes maneras:

          • Si ha comprado una suscripción para IntelliJ Rider o JetBrains All Products Pack, puede usar las credenciales de su cuenta JetBrains para iniciar sesión y activar el IDE.
          • Si ha recibido una clave de licencia de su organización o de un proveedor externo, puede introducirla manualmente y activar el IDE.
          • Si desea probar IntelliJ Rider de forma gratuita, puede solicitar una licencia de prueba de 30 días y activar el IDE con ella.
          • Si usted es elegible para una licencia libre, como un estudiante, profesor, colaborador de código abierto, o usuario no comercial, puede solicitar y activar el IDE con él.

          Cómo empezar con IntelliJ Rider

          Ahora que ha descargado e instalado IntelliJ Rider, está listo para comenzar a usarlo para sus proyectos . NET. Aquí hay algunos consejos sobre cómo comenzar con este IDE:

          Crear o abrir un proyecto

          Un proyecto es una colección de archivos y configuraciones que definen una aplicación o un componente. Puede crear un nuevo proyecto desde cero o desde una plantilla, o abrir un proyecto existente desde una carpeta o un sistema de control de versiones.

          Para crear un nuevo proyecto, vaya a Archivo > Nuevo > Proyecto y elija el tipo de proyecto que desea crear. Puede seleccionar entre varios . Plantillas de proyecto NET, como aplicación de consola, biblioteca de clases, aplicación web ASP.NET Core, aplicación móvil Xamarin.Forms, proyecto de juego Unity, etc. También puede especificar el nombre, ubicación, nombre de la solución, versión de marco y otras opciones para su proyecto.

          Explorar la interfaz de usuario

          La interfaz de usuario de IntelliJ Rider consta de varios componentes que le ayudan a trabajar con su código y proyecto. Algunos de los componentes principales son:

            • El menú principal: Aquí es donde puede acceder a todos los comandos y opciones del IDE, como operaciones de archivos, configuración de proyectos, acciones de código, herramientas, ventanas, ayuda, etc.
            • La barra de herramientas: Aquí es donde puede encontrar algunos de los botones y controles de uso frecuente, como ejecutar, depurar, probar, construir, buscar, etc.
            • El editor: Aquí es donde puedes escribir y editar tu código. El editor tiene varias características y herramientas que le ayudan con la finalización de código, navegación, análisis, refactorización, formato, etc.
            • Las ventanas de herramientas: Estos son paneles que proporcionan información adicional y funcionalidad para su proyecto. Puede acceder a ellos desde los iconos de los bordes inferior y derecho de la ventana IDE. Algunas de las ventanas de herramientas comunes son:
              • La ventana de la herramienta de proyecto: muestra la estructura y el contenido de tu proyecto. Puede usarlo para navegar, crear, eliminar, renombrar o mover archivos y carpetas.
              • La ventana de herramientas del explorador de soluciones: muestra la estructura lógica y las dependencias de la solución. Puedes usarlo para gestionar proyectos, referencias, paquetes, frameworks, etc.
              • La ventana de la herramienta de base de datos: Muestra las conexiones y esquemas de sus bases de datos. Puede usarlo para editar datos, ejecutar consultas, analizar esquemas, etc.
              • La ventana de la herramienta de terminal: proporciona una interfaz de línea de comandos para su sistema. Puede usarla para ejecutar comandos, scripts o programas.
              • La ventana de la herramienta de depuración: Esto aparece cuando comienza a depurar su aplicación. Muestra la pila de llamadas, variables, relojes, puntos de interrupción, etc.
              • La ventana de herramientas del corredor de pruebas: Esto aparece cuando ejecuta o depura pruebas unitarias. Muestra los resultados de la prueba, resultados, estadísticas, etc.

              Configurar los parámetros

              IntelliJ Rider te permite personalizar varios aspectos del IDE según tus preferencias y necesidades. Puede configurar los ajustes desde Archivo > Configuración (o IntelliJ IDEA > Preferencias en macOS). Algunos de los ajustes que puede cambiar son:

                • La apariencia y el comportamiento: Puede cambiar el tema, tamaño de fuente, mapa de teclas, plugins, notificaciones, etc.
                • El editor: Puede cambiar el estilo de código, formato, finalización, inspecciones, intenciones, refactorizaciones, etc.
                • Los lenguajes y frameworks: Puede cambiar la configuración de los lenguajes y frameworks específicos que utiliza en su proyecto, como C#, VB.NET, F#, ASP.NET, JavaScript, TypeScript, SQL, etc.
                • Las herramientas: Puede cambiar la configuración de varias herramientas que están integradas con el IDE, como el depurador, el corredor de pruebas, la herramienta de base de datos, el terminal, el sistema de control de versiones, etc.
                • El proyecto: Puede cambiar la configuración específica de su proyecto actual, como el nombre del proyecto, la ubicación, la estructura, las dependencias, la configuración, etc.

                Utilice el editor de código

                El editor de código es donde pasas la mayor parte de tu tiempo en IntelliJ Rider. Está diseñado para ayudarle a escribir y editar su código de manera eficiente y productiva. Puede utilizar varias características y herramientas que están disponibles en el editor de código, como:

                  • Finalización de código: Puede usar terminación básica (Ctrl+Espacio), terminación inteligente (Ctrl+Shift+Espacio), o finalización postfix (Tab) para insertar sugerencias de código basadas en el contexto.
                  • Generación de código: Puede usar plantillas (Alt+Insert) o plantillas vivas (Tab) para generar construcciones de código comunes, como clases, métodos, propiedades, bucles, etc.
                  • Análisis de código: Puedes usar Buscar usos (Alt+F7), Resaltar usos (Ctrl+Shift+F7), Visión de código (Alt+`), Inspeccionar código (Ctrl+Alt+Shift+I), etc. para analizar tu código y encontrar posibles problemas o mejoras.
                  • Refactorización de código: Puede usar Renombrar (Shift+F6), Método de extracción (Ctrl+Alt+M), Extraer variable (Ctrl+Alt+V), Extraer parámetro (Ctrl+Alt+P), Mover tipo (F6), Cambiar firma (Ctrl+F6), etc. para mejorar la estructura y la legibilidad de su código.
                  • Formato de código: Puede usar Reformatear código (Ctrl+Alt+L), Líneas de auto-sangría (Ctrl+Alt+I), Optimizar importaciones (Ctrl+Alt+O), Reorganizar código (Ctrl+Shift+Alt+L), etc. para hacer que su código sea consistente y limpio.

                  Conclusión

                  En este artículo, hemos introducido IntelliJ Rider, un cross-platform . NET IDE que ofrece muchas características y beneficios para los desarrolladores de . NET. También le hemos mostrado cómo descargarlo e instalarlo, y cómo comenzar con él. Esperamos que haya encontrado este artículo útil e informativo. Si quieres saber más sobre IntelliJ Rider, puedes visitar su sitio web oficial: https://www.jetbrains.com/rider/.

                  Aquí hay algunas preguntas frecuentes sobre IntelliJ Rider:

                  Preguntas frecuentes

                    • Cuánto cuesta IntelliJ Rider?

                    IntelliJ Rider es un producto de pago que requiere una suscripción. El precio depende del tipo de licencia que elija. Hay tres tipos de licencias: personales, comerciales y académicas. Puede consultar los precios aquí: https://www.jetbrains.com/rider/buy/.

                    • Es IntelliJ Rider gratis para los estudiantes?

                    Sí, IntelliJ Rider es gratuito para los estudiantes que tienen una dirección de correo electrónico educativa válida. Puede solicitar una licencia de estudiante gratuita aquí: https://www.jetbrains.com/community/education/#students.

                    • Es IntelliJ Rider mejor que Visual Studio?
                      • Es multiplataforma y funciona en Windows, macOS y Linux.
                      • Tiene una interfaz de usuario más rápida y sensible.
                      • Tiene funciones más avanzadas de análisis de código y refactorización.
                      • Tiene un mejor soporte para las tecnologías de desarrollo front-end.

                      Algunas de las ventajas de Visual Studio sobre IntelliJ Rider son:

                        • Tiene más herramientas integradas e integraciones como Azure, SQL Server, Entity Framework, etc.
                        • Tiene documentación más completa y soporte comunitario.
                        • Tiene mejor compatibilidad y estabilidad con los proyectos . NET Framework.

                        En última instancia, la mejor manera de averiguar qué IDE te conviene más es probarlos y compararlos tú mismo.

                        • Puedo usar ReSharper con IntelliJ Rider?

                        No, no puede usar ReSharper con IntelliJ Rider, ya que ambos son productos de JetBrains que comparten el mismo análisis de código y motor de refactorización. Sin embargo, puede usar ReSharper con Visual Studio, ya que es un plugin que mejora las capacidades del IDE de Microsoft.

                        • Cuáles son los atajos de teclado para IntelliJ Rider?

                        IntelliJ Rider tiene muchos atajos de teclado que le ayudan a realizar varias acciones y tareas más rápido y fácil. Puede encontrar la lista de atajos de teclado para su sistema operativo y mapa de teclas aquí: https://www.jetbrains.com/help/rider/Reference_Keymap_Rider.html. También puede personalizar los atajos de teclado desde Archivo > Configuración > Mapa de teclas.

                        • Cómo puedo actualizar IntelliJ Rider?

                        Puede actualizar IntelliJ Rider desde el IDE o desde la aplicación de la caja de herramientas. Para actualizar desde el IDE, vaya a Ayuda > Buscar actualizaciones y siga las instrucciones. Para actualizar desde la aplicación de la caja de herramientas, vaya a la pestaña Actualizaciones y haga clic en el botón Actualizar junto a IntelliJ Rider. También puede configurar los ajustes y preferencias de actualización desde la aplicación de caja de herramientas.

                        17b9afdd22
                        Reply all
                        Reply to author
                        Forward
                        0 new messages